Job description


Our client is seeking a Contractor to support analysis and design efforts of thermal-fluid and energy systems for the liquid sodium-cooled Natrium Reactor Program.

Reporting to the Manager, System Thermal Hydraulics Methods & Analysis, this role will perform investigations and analyses of thermal hydraulics, fluid dynamics, and fluid - structural interactions for this advanced and innovative energy system.

Ideal candidates will have background and experience in running more than one commercial Computational Fluid Dynamics (CFD) code, as well as thermal hydraulics analysis.

Tasks:

  • Performing analysis and design of structures, systems, and components for the Reactor
  • Computational thermal-fluid and thermal-structural analysis using multi-dimensional CFD tools
  • Document, present results to peers and outside organizations
  • Support continuous learning and application of nuclear industry best practices in order to maintain the highest quality of engineering design and proactively identify process change/enhancement opportunities
  • Work with cross-disciplinary teams to analyze the thermal and mechanical design considerations for the reactor and its components

Key Qualifications and Skills:

  • Degree in Mechanical, Nuclear, or Chemical engineering (or equivalent) with 5 plus years in the field of Computational Fluid Dynamics. Preferred, M.S. Degree in Mechanical, Nuclear, or Chemical engineering (or equivalent) with 3 plus years in the field of Computational Fluid Dynamics
  • Minimum of 3 years of demonstrated use of Siemens CFD package STAR-CCM+
  • Working knowledge of variety CFD best practices, modeling approaches, meshing parameters to be suited for specific applications balancing accuracy, computer resources.
  • Experience with modeling dynamic thermal fluid systems
  • Experience with nuclear systems applications of Computational Fluid Dynamics a plus
  • Experience with analysis of high temperature thermal-fluid systems a plus
  • Experience with low Prandtl number fluid heat transfer a plus
  • Familiarity and experience with applying experimental data to computational models in thermal-fluid systems including validation of simulations a plus
